你查询的IP:[60.230.99.232]  地理位置:澳大利亚Telstra网络

最新查询120.68.95.139 121.224.157.115 218.223.11.86 120.104.194.178 221.42.101.176 218.29.23.59 119.25.194.199 221.108.235.58 221.247.193.63 60.230.99.232 203.209.224.141 120.136.128.228 202.127.112.138 123.14.128.27 118.180.48.34 58.100.220.73 202.150.16.52 60.255.21.33 192.83.169.75 114.28.20.228 202.14.88.48 121.67.16.250 123.144.36.61 60.252.121.211 203.171.224.140 60.247.100.108 119.60.154.119 159.226.245.218 219.128.207.39 117.121.67.62 203.99.16.96